Orange County Jury Awards $3 Million to Prosecutor Allegedly Punished for Supporting Sexual Harassment Victims

Orange County, California — A jury awarded $3 million in damages to a former prosecutor who claimed she was forced out of her role after backing colleagues who reported sexual harassment. The verdict followed a two-week trial held in San Diego, concluding a lawsuit initiated by Tracy Miller, who served as a prosecutor and supervisor in the Orange County District Attorney’s Office for 25 years. Miller’s lawsuit, filed in February 2022 against the county, District Attorney Todd Spitzer, and former Chief Assistant District Attorney Shawn Nelson, alleged retaliation and wrongful termination.
